KeyBanc analyst Bradley Thomas reiterated a Sector Weight rating on Rent-A-Center (NASDAQ: RCII) after the company raised its FY20 outlook as business continues to perform well, driven by strong lease portfolio performance and customer payment activity.
The analyst stated "As a result of continued strong QTD performance, including lease portfolio performance and strong customer payment activity, management issued 3Q guidance above consensus. The Company expects 3Q revenues to be $695M-$715M, representing growth of 7.0-10.1% y/y, vs. the current consensus of $687.4M, or 5.9% y/y growth. Adjusted EPS is expected to be $0.95-$1.05, representing growth of 102.1-123.4% y/y from EPS of $0.47 in 3Q19. This compares to the current consensus of $0.61".
